Evil Treeman

This is a very beautiful miniature by Masquerade Miniatures I recently painted. Treemen are mostly drybrushed because people want to achieve a "realistic" tree-look, but since this miniature is not sculpted "realistic" but has got this swirly wonderland-look and since I never drybrush, I had the crazy idea to paint the entire miniature with layering and blending. Okay, I admit it's the effort some people put into all their miniatures but well, I'm not such an artist and so this hell of lot of work was a completely new experience to me. I have spent many long hours painting the wooden parts but I think it was worth it. The look is much smoother (of course) than a drybrushed one and fits the atmosphere better. I added glowing eyes and painted the leaves, but those two parts didn't come out very well (I had to reduce the picture quality as always) on the photos. The claws aren't visible nicely as well (too blurry, wrong focus, sorry), but I think you can see there are highlights on them... ^^ Comments are welcome!
